Доступ і Зміна Елементів Масиву
У попередньому розділі ми розглянули, як оголошувати та ініціалізувати масив. У цьому розділі розглянемо, як отримувати доступ до окремих елементів масиву та змінювати їх.
Кожному елементу масиву призначається індекс, що визначає його позицію в масиві. Перший елемент масиву має індекс 0, другий — індекс 1 і так далі. Важливо пам’ятати, що якщо масив містить десять елементів, останній елемент матиме індекс 9, оскільки індексація починається з 0.
Ось синтаксис для звернення до елемента масиву:
arrayName[elementIndex]
Примітка
Процес доступу до елементів масиву за їхніми індексами називається індексацією.
Розглянемо знову масив students, який ми обговорювали у попередньому розділі. Ми можемо отримати доступ до його другого елемента за допомогою індексації:
index.go
12var students = [4] string { "Luna", "Max", "Ava", "Oliver" } fmt.Println(students[1]) // Output: Max
Масив виконує роль колекції змінних. Коли ми звертаємося до елемента за допомогою індексації, ми фактично отримуємо доступ до змінної. Відповідно, ми також можемо змінювати її:
index.go
1234var students = [4] string { "Luna", "Max", "Ava", "Oliver" } fmt.Println(students) // Output: [Luna Max Ava Oliver] students[1] = "Tom" fmt.Println(students) // Output: [Luna Tom Ava Oliver]
Дякуємо за ваш відгук!
Запитати АІ
Запитати АІ
Запитайте про що завгодно або спробуйте одне із запропонованих запитань, щоб почати наш чат
Awesome!
Completion rate improved to 1.96
Доступ і Зміна Елементів Масиву
Свайпніть щоб показати меню
У попередньому розділі ми розглянули, як оголошувати та ініціалізувати масив. У цьому розділі розглянемо, як отримувати доступ до окремих елементів масиву та змінювати їх.
Кожному елементу масиву призначається індекс, що визначає його позицію в масиві. Перший елемент масиву має індекс 0, другий — індекс 1 і так далі. Важливо пам’ятати, що якщо масив містить десять елементів, останній елемент матиме індекс 9, оскільки індексація починається з 0.
Ось синтаксис для звернення до елемента масиву:
arrayName[elementIndex]
Примітка
Процес доступу до елементів масиву за їхніми індексами називається індексацією.
Розглянемо знову масив students, який ми обговорювали у попередньому розділі. Ми можемо отримати доступ до його другого елемента за допомогою індексації:
index.go
12var students = [4] string { "Luna", "Max", "Ava", "Oliver" } fmt.Println(students[1]) // Output: Max
Масив виконує роль колекції змінних. Коли ми звертаємося до елемента за допомогою індексації, ми фактично отримуємо доступ до змінної. Відповідно, ми також можемо змінювати її:
index.go
1234var students = [4] string { "Luna", "Max", "Ava", "Oliver" } fmt.Println(students) // Output: [Luna Max Ava Oliver] students[1] = "Tom" fmt.Println(students) // Output: [Luna Tom Ava Oliver]
Дякуємо за ваш відгук!